University of Bath student-led research with Bath City reveals how grassroots football could help tackle climate change
Local football clubs could become clean energy hubs as student-led research shows how they can cut carbon, save costs and generate green energy for communities With international football met with increasing criticism over its carbon footprint, University of Bath students are working with Bath City FC to show how community football could help tackle climate change.
